Pre-Freshman Summer Academy
New NOAH Students participate in a mandatory free five-week Pre-Freshman Summer Academy before their first fall semester at Hofstra. Students reside on campus as part of a learning community that provides them with the opportunity to address individual academic needs and earn up to (six) 6 university credits, giving them an advantageous opportunity to adjust to the academic rigors of college-level coursework, strengthen learning skills, develop relationships with faculty and enhance their knowledge of competencies and strategies that will promote academic excellence.
In addition, students participate in educational enrichment opportunities, such as alumni career panels, leadership development and multicultural educational programs during the Summer Academy that help prepare them for leadership at Hofstra and in their communities.
Overall, new NOAH Scholars acquire a major educational advantage in that they:
- Embark on the academic career knowing how to adjust to rigorous college coursework.
- Earn college credits that will save educational costs and can accelerate the completion of their degree.
- Receive academic support in academic areas to help them excel at Hofstra.
- Become familiar with where the resources and support networks are at Hofstra University.
- Become a member of a community of scholars that will enhance their educational experience at Hofstra.
- Cultivate critical thinking, complex reasoning and writing skills, preparing them for future academic excellence.
